Greetings, Hogs

I’d like to get feedback for recommended custom shooting settings for bird photography. I recently upgraded from a Canon 60D to a Canon R10 mirrorless body. The 60D had only one possible custom setting. I used it for birds in flight and set the shutter speed at 2500, used all the autofocus points, Servo AF mode, auto ISO, and of course high-speed continuous shooting. (I used only the center AF point at first, but found it too difficult to get that one point on the eye or head of a bird in flight.). I was generally happy with my results. Now with the R10, I take the same approach but for C1 I am using 1-point AF, eye detection, animal setting. I’ve been happy with the results so far, but welcome any thoughts on tweaking these settings to improve my BIF shots.

With my upgrade, I now have a second custom setting option available, C2. I’m looking for ideas for C2. I shoot a lot in Av at f/5.6, and Tv at 1000. But it’s easy enough to just switch to those modes when I need them. What are some ideas for a second custom shooting mode for a bird photographer?

Thank you for any suggestions.
